Output e58f695f135edc89602cb5b4246800f1ef9541cbdfaed6de803177cda378772a:71

value
95166
script pubkey
OP_0 OP_PUSHBYTES_20 af7a1266c8121c440d4b61cd49f2378eb4c409e1
address
bc1q4aapyekgzgwygr2tv8x5nu3h366vgz0p44d77q
transaction
e58f695f135edc89602cb5b4246800f1ef9541cbdfaed6de803177cda378772a
spent
true